Answer to Question 1

Correct Answer: 3
To test for the Brudzinski sign, the nurse flexes the patient's head to the chest with the patient supine. If pain, resistance, or flexion of the hips or knees occurs, this indicates meningeal irritation. Kernig sign is positive when the leg is bent at the hip and knee at 90-degree angles and subsequent extension is painful. This may be an indication of subarachnoid hemorrhage or meningitis. The Babinski reflex occurs when the big toe moves toward the top of the foot and the other toes fan out after the sole of the foot has been firmly stroked. This reflex is normal in younger children but abnormal after the age of 2. In decorticate posturing the upper arms are close to the sides; the elbows, wrists, and fingers are flexed; the legs are extended with internal rotation; and the feet are plantar flexed.

Answer to Question 2

Correct Answer: 4
This test assesses for Kernig sign. The patient should feel no pain or resistance during this maneuver. Pain in the hip, resistance in the hip, and a clicking sound in the knee are not normal.

Pink eye is a term that refers to conjunctivitis, which is inflammation of the thin, clear membrane (conjunctiva) over the white part of the eye (sclera). It may be triggered by a virus, bacteria, or foreign body in the eye. Antibiotic eye drops alleviate bacterial conjunctivitis, and antihistamine allergy pills or eye drops help control allergic conjunctivitis symptoms.
